We'll use standard rotation rules around the origin (0,0):
---
🔁 Rotation Rules:
-
90° clockwise: $(x, y) \rightarrow (y, -x)$
-
90° counterclockwise: $(x, y) \rightarrow (-y, x)$
-
180°: $(x, y) \rightarrow (-x, -y)$
-
270° clockwise =
90° counterclockwise: $(x, y) \rightarrow (-y, x)$
-
270° counterclockwise =
90° clockwise: $(x, y) \rightarrow (y, -x)$
Now let’s solve each question.
---
1. Find A' after A is rotated 90° clockwise
Point A: (2, 7)
Apply
90° clockwise rule: $(x, y) \rightarrow (y, -x)$
So: $(2, 7) \rightarrow (7, -2)$
✔ Answer: (7, -2)
---
2. Find B' after B is rotated 90° clockwise
Point B: (7, 7)
$(7, 7) \rightarrow (7, -7)$
✔ Answer: (7, -7)
---
3. Find C' after C is rotated 180° clockwise
Point C: (7, 1)
180° rotation: $(x, y) \rightarrow (-x, -y)$
So: $(7, 1) \rightarrow (-7, -1)$
✔ Answer: (-7, -1)
---
4. Find D' after D is rotated 90° clockwise
Point D: (2, 1)
Apply 90° clockwise: $(x, y) \rightarrow (y, -x)$
So: $(2, 1) \rightarrow (1, -2)$
✔ Answer: (1, -2)
---
5. Find A' after A is rotated 180° counterclockwise
Note: 180° counterclockwise = same as 180° clockwise = $(-x, -y)$
Point A: (2, 7) → $(-2, -7)$
✔ Answer: (-2, -7)
---
6. Find B' after B is rotated 270° counterclockwise
270° counterclockwise = same as 90° clockwise (because 270° CCW = 90° CW)
So apply
90° clockwise rule: $(x, y) \rightarrow (y, -x)$
Point B: (7, 7) → $(7, -7)$
✔ Answer: (7, -7)
